Product Description
The PANDUIT Butt Splice Connector (MPN BS14-M) is a non-insulated butt splice connector designed for wire sizes 16 AWG to 14 AWG, rated for 2,000 V, and supplied in a pack quantity of 1,000. This bare connector from PANDUIT provides a reliable electrical connection for industrial wiring applications.

What is a PANDUIT BS14-M butt splice connector used for?
The PANDUIT BS14-M is a non-insulated butt splice connector used to join two 16 AWG to 14 AWG wires in industrial electrical systems. It is rated for 2,000 V and is commonly applied in control panels, machinery wiring, and power distribution where a reliable, permanent splice is required.
What are the specifications of the PANDUIT BS14-M butt splice connector?
The PANDUIT BS14-M is a bare (non-insulated) butt splice connector for wire sizes 16 AWG to 14 AWG. It has a voltage rating of 2,000 V and is sold in packs of 1,000 pieces. The manufacturer part number is BS14-M, and it is designed for crimp termination in industrial environments.

How to install a PANDUIT BS14-M butt splice connector?
To install the PANDUIT BS14-M, strip approximately 3/8 inch of insulation from each wire end, insert both wires into the barrel, and crimp using a tool matched to 16–14 AWG non-insulated terminals. Ensure the crimp is secure and the splice is protected from moisture if used in wet locations.
